1.2 What is Blind Computation

When sensitive data is encrypted and stored, the traditional approach usually requires decrypting the data, performing calculations, and then re-encrypting the results. This ‘decrypt-calculate-re-encrypt’ process exposes the data to the operators of the computing infrastructure, posing security risks.

The innovation of blind calculation lies in the ability to perform useful calculations on data while keeping it encrypted, even if the operators of the computing infrastructure cannot decrypt the data.

1.3 What are Blind Modules

Nillion achieves blind computation by utilizing various privacy-enhancing technologies (PETs) such as Secure Multiparty Computation (MPC) and Homomorphic Encryption (HE). Each blind module packages and combines one or more privacy-enhancing technologies to provide in a developer-friendly manner, enabling a wider range of developers to utilize these advanced capabilities.

2. Nillion Network Architecture

The Nillion network architecture consists of two main components: Petnet and nilChain.

  • Petnet

Petnet allows developers to store and compute data in encrypted form using Privacy-Enhancing Technologies (PETs).

Petnet is composed of a set of nodes, which can be recruited to form different clusters based on the PET technology used by developers. Developers can autonomously choose the location in the secure computing trade-off space and decide on the factors they care most about.

The Petnet node supports secure storage and computation of data, and developers can interact with these nodes through various SDKs to invoke these capabilities. Each node supports the use of PETs by running one or more Blind Modules.

  • nilChain

nilChain is a blockchain used to manage the shared resources of the entire Nillion network.

It is built on top of the Cosmos SDK stack, supporting reward mechanisms, encrypted economic collateral, and governance functions, while also enabling cross-cluster coordination.

Since the primary purpose of nilChain is to provide coordination capabilities, it does not have an open execution environment for running smart contracts.

3. Blind Modules

The blind module is the core technology that Nillion is building. As a developer or end user of Nillion technology, you will mainly interact with it through SecretSDKs, which are all built based on the blind module.

Currently, Nillion has three blind modules: nilVM, nilDB, and nilAI.

  • nilDB

nilDB is a secure database solution provided by Nillion, which supports storing data in an encrypted (through symmetric encryption or homomorphic encryption) and/or decentralized (through multi-party secure computation, MPC) manner.

The data is stored in a cluster composed of network nodes (the current cluster consists of three nodes).

nilDB is the core blind module that supports Nillion’s SecretVault and SecretDataAnalytics products.

Data in SecretVault and SecretDataAnalytics can be accessed via easy-to-use RESTful API, which provides interfaces for creating/uploading, retrieving, and querying data.

Developers can use our nilQL library to encrypt and/or secretly share data on the client side, and then send the ciphertext and/or secret shares to network nodes through RESTful API.

  • nilAI

nilAI is a secure artificial intelligence module provided by Nillion, which can securely run large language models (LLMs) in Trusted Execution Environments (TEEs). nilAI is the core obfuscation module supporting the SecretLLM product.

Like SecretVault and SecretDataAnalytics, the SDK of SecretLLM can also be accessed through an easy-to-use RESTful API, allowing users to run inference tasks on supported models using this interface.

  • nilVM

The core function provided by nilVM is to use multi-party secure computation (MPC) to achieve decentralized signature of data, which can be called by SecretSigner.

In addition, nilVM can also be used through our Python or TypeScript client, and it comes with a dedicated programming language called Nada.

4. Nillion token economics

4.1 Overview

$NIL is the native token of the Nillion network, playing a core role in the network’s security, governance, and Nillion’s long-term development goals.

The core functions of $NIL include:

  1. Coordination Services:
    $NIL is used for trading on the Coordination Layer, accessing network resources, and settling the overall network usage costs.
  2. Blind Computation:
    Developers and users can use $NIL to access advanced privacy-protecting storage and computing services to support their applications.
  3. Staking:
    Token holders can stake $NIL to support network security and receive rewards. Validators stake their tokens to validate transactions and computations, ensuring the overall network security.
  4. Governance:
    $NIL token holders are eligible to participate in decentralized governance, and can propose and vote on major issues in the network, including protocol upgrades, network parameter adjustments, resource allocation, and community funding plans, etc.

4.2 NIL Token Allocation Rules

$NIL Token Allocation Details

• Ecosystem and R&D (29%):

To support the growth of the Nillion ecosystem and other strategic initiatives, including developer and builder incentives (Grants), validator incentives, and network expansion work to drive real user adoption.

• Community (20%):

Allocated to the community and users, rewarded through incentive programs, airdrops, community grants, and other forms of activities, to reward active users of the Nillion ecosystem and members participating in community rounds.

• Protocol Development (10%):

For continuous research, protocol development, and funding support to ensure the long-term growth and sustainable development of the network.

• Early Supporters (21%):

Allocated to token buyers participating in the Pre-Seed, Seed, and 2024 financing rounds.

• Core Contributors (20%):

Allocated to early team members and advisors, including contributors to Nillion Labs, to recognize their key contributions to the network’s development.
